India to South Africa: Flucloxacillin Export Trade Route
India has recorded 72 verified shipments of Flucloxacillin exported to South Africa, representing a combined trade value of $3.5M USD. This corridor is served by 9 active Indian exporters, with an average shipment value of $49.3K USD. The leading Indian exporter is MILAN LABORATORIES (INDIA) PRIVATE LIMITED, which accounts for 24% of total export value with 19 shipments worth $840.0K USD. On the buying side, TO THE ORDER OF... is the largest importer in South Africa with $538.0K USD in purchases. All data sourced from Indian Customs (DGFT) shipping bill records. Values reported in FOB USD.

The India to South Africa Flucloxacillin corridor is one of India's established pharmaceutical export routes, with 72 shipments documented worth a combined $3.5M USD. The route is dominated by MILAN LABORATORIES (INDIA) PRIVATE LIMITED, which alone accounts for roughly 24% of all export value, reflecting the consolidated nature of India's flucloxacillin manufacturing sector.
Across 9 active suppliers, the average shipment value stands at $49.3K USD โ a figure that reflects both bulk commercial orders from large pharmaceutical companies and smaller specialty shipments. Sea freight dominates at 80% of all shipments, consistent with flucloxacillin's non-urgent bulk-order profile.
Shipment activity peaks during April-June, with an average transit time of 20 days port-to-port. The route has recorded an annual growth rate of 32.2%, placing it at rank #5 among India's top flucloxacillin export destinations globally.
